Ok, crie uma variável lógica para o formulário:

pode_fechar: boolean;

Ao criar o form, defina ela como FALSE.

No evento OnCloseQuery do seu form, coloque:

CanClose := pode_fechar;

No evento OnClick do seu botão Sair:

pode_fechar := true;
close;

É isso.

[]s.


--- Em delphi-br@yahoogrupos.com.br, "Cleiton" <[EMAIL PROTECTED]> escreveu
> Olá pessoal ...
> 
> Alguém poderia me dizer como faço pra impedir que o usuário feche a
aplicação pelo "X" do formulário, usando apenas o botão sair?
> 
> Obrigado.
> -- 
> Esta mensagem foi verificada pelo sistema de antivírus e
>  acredita-se estar livre de perigo.
> 
> 
> 
> [As partes desta mensagem que não continham texto foram removidas]




-- 
<<<<< FAVOR REMOVER ESTA PARTE AO RESPONDER ESTA MENSAGEM >>>>>

Para ver as mensagens antigas, acesse:
 http://br.groups.yahoo.com/group/delphi-br/messages

Para falar com o moderador, envie um e-mail para:
 [EMAIL PROTECTED] ou [EMAIL PROTECTED]
 
Links do Yahoo! Grupos

<*> Para visitar o site do seu grupo na web, acesse:
    http://br.groups.yahoo.com/group/delphi-br/

<*> Para sair deste grupo, envie um e-mail para:
    [EMAIL PROTECTED]

<*> O uso que você faz do Yahoo! Grupos está sujeito aos:
    http://br.yahoo.com/info/utos.html

 


Responder a